A review meeting on the progress of arrangements for the upcoming International Minjar Fair 2026 was held at the Savings Bhawan, Chamba, under the chairmanship of Assembly Speaker Kuldeep Singh Pathania. The fair will be celebrated from July 26 to August 2, 2026, at Chaugan No. 1, following tradition.

The meeting discussed in detail the cultural programs to be presented during the fair, expenditure and revenue, invitation cards and souvenirs, transport and traffic management, parking facilities, sports competitions, maintenance of Chaugan, water and electricity supply, sanitation, health and medical services, as well as necessary repairs at the Art Centre and Manjari Garden.

Speaking on the occasion, Speaker Pathania said that the Minjar Fair is a historic and internationally renowned festival that symbolizes Chamba’s identity and pride. He emphasized that the fair reflects the district’s rich cultural heritage and promotes social harmony and brotherhood. He urged officials to preserve the cultural essence of the fair and ensure smooth, peaceful, and joyful celebrations this year as well. He directed all departments to fulfill their responsibilities with sincerity and ensure flawless management. He also stressed on showcasing local culture and providing maximum opportunities to Himachali artists.

MLA Neeraj Nayyar suggested organizing a Saras Mela during the fair and exploring temporary parking facilities near Balu (Bhagot). Deputy Commissioner Amit Mehra presented a detailed progress report of various sub-committees and informed that eight cultural evenings will be organized at the Art Centre, with seven concluding by 10 PM and the final one permitted until midnight by the Department of Environment, Science & Technology, Shimla.

The Speaker extended advance greetings to the people of Chamba for the fair, while the Deputy Commissioner assured that the administration, officials, and public cooperation will make the event a grand success.
